Government Communications Foundation Programme

An essential introduction for those new to government communications

For those new to government communications. This programme provides an overview of the way the Government’s actions are communicated. It will give you a better understanding of the workings of government, as well as examining relationships with Ministers, Special Advisers, other civil servants, the media and the public. The programme will also give you the opportunity to develop your own network of contacts within the wider government communications community.

Strategic Communication Planning

Strategic communication planning for information and communications professionals

For communications professionals who need to ensure that the communication function contributes effectively to the strategic aims of the department. You’ll learn how to use the Government Communication Network (GCN) ‘engage’ approach to strategic communication, ensuring that you have a constructive dialogue with internal colleagues leading to coherent and relevant communications plans.
